Can't get my loot to work, gives an error message then won't open


SkadiWinter1

Question

I'm having an issue getting loot to work, i've unintalled and reinstalled it multiple times. My NMM recognizes the program and SHOWS that it's there. the install was proper from the LOOT page itself, through BOTH methods after proper unintsall SEVERAL times. I still get the same error message.

 

 

~~~~~

 

LOOT.exe - System Error

 

The code execution cannot proceed because SAMCLI.DLL was not found. Reinstalling the program may fix this problem.

 

~~~~~

 

 

I have NO clue how to fix this...I've restarted my computer, uninstalled and moved mods around, run CCleaner, ect. All the normal fixes I could think of, but nothing is working...PLEASE help if you can...I haven't been able to get help anywhere else I've been and I've been looking everywhere the issue popped up at from my google searches....It either didn't make sense, or didn't work...

I have no idea how you might go about fixing this either. What I can say is that samcli.dll is the Security Accounts Manager Client DLL for Windows and it should be in C:\Windows\System32 for x64 and C:\Windows\SysWOW64 for x86. This error message seems to indicate your system may be corrupted. You might begin by investigating whether the system is infected by a virus or malware of some kind just to be certain. If that comes out clean, click this link and follow the instructions here. I suggest initially running "sfc /verifyonly" to verify whether further action is required.

 

https://answers.microsoft.com/en-us/windows/forum/windows_10-update/system-file-check-sfc-scan-and-repair-system-files/bc609315-da1f-4775-812c-695b60477a93

 

If you are using CCleaner, I hope you are not using the registry cleaner because this is snake oil at best and can be very dangerous.
